Re: Work of the FIDE Anti-Cheating Committee
I don't think it is quite so simple. RF is all over the place these days and transmitters can be of very low power. It can be very hard to detect a local signal against the background of random RF noise unless you already know the frequency of the transmitter. There are a lot of transmissions going on in a Hotel every day, and they might be in the room next door and near the frequency in use by the cheater. Also eventually spread spectrum technology will be low enough priced so that individuals can roll it out for themselves, and then there will be no one single frequency on which the transmission is happening.Originally posted by Paul Bonham View PostWhy is nobody talking about using RF detection techniques? Not jamming, but detection.
The only way to get rid of outside RF noise in our world today is to put your Tournament hall inside a Faraday cage, but if you do that a transmitter inside can't reach outside anyway so problem solved and no detection required. Of course surrounding a tournament hall with fine copper mesh might be a tad expensive...

Ken Regan Interview
With Sergei Tiviakov
Paris/Elancourt Grand Prix
Thursday, October 3, 2013
Ken - I work in Buffalo, N.Y., which is near Niagara Falls. I am at the State University of New York there. I grew up in Northern New Jersey in the New York City chess area. And first played competitive chess in tournaments run by Bill Goichberg, the famous organizer, who is still running tournaments 40 years later. I was already a master player at the time of the Fischer-Spassky Match in 1972. I was a television commentator for two of the games. I was very active in high school. I played for the United States in two Students’ Olympiads teams and I was U.S. Junior Co-champion in 1977. Played in the 1978 U.S. Championship.
But I also had other loves – academia, computer science, mathematics and even physics for a little while and so when I went to college and graduate school at Oxford University as a Marshall Scholar, I played less.
Sergei – Maybe a lot of people don’t know you but have already seen your reports for many years on the ChessBase site with the statistical analysis of different players.
Ken – Well, the ChessBase site has featured more reports from Ivan Bratko and Matej Guid, who one might consider my major competition. My methods are basically more intensive than theirs, in two respects. I have used Rybka as the engine to depth thirteen, where they stopped at ten. I also analyze all the moves, not just the best option but the values of all reasonable options in a position. I have acquired a database of analysis of more than ten million moves, from basically the entire history of top-level chess going back to Greco, in short mode. In my full mode, I have two million moves now.
Sergei – Is this from the first move of the game or from table bases?
Ken – I am going forward, starting at move nine of every game, which is similar to what the Martin Thoresen/CGTE engine competition do. They play book for the first eight moves and then begin at move nine with the computer’s play. I do that because move nine is on average about the earliest when I would give some trust to the computer evaluation of positions.
Not table bases, although I have been on the edge of the creation of the end game table bases. I was also an active background participant in the Kasparov-vs the World Internet Match of 1999. I became the co-author of articles written by Irina Krush, especially analyzing the great Queen ending, which was seven pieces at the end. And now a lot of that has been table-based with perfect play.
Sergei – What is the purpose of the data bases of ten million moves?
Ken – Well, the purpose oddly enough is just a sanity check on my major mathematical work. Suppose I say that it is highly unusual, 10,000 to one odds, for a player to match Rybka seventy per cent, as I did in my report on Borislav Ivanov last January. Then it is important for me to show that I have run everybody’s games in the entire history of chess. I have taken 35 to 40,000 performances and only 13 times has someone matched Rybka more than 70% for more than 120 moves. Bobby Fischer did it once when he beat Larsen. Larsen did it once when he played Board One in the USSR-Rest of the World Match. I wish Bent Larsen had seen this because it is witness that he played with honour on that first board. He lost to Spassky in nineteen moves but he won two of the other games and played very accurately, 70% matching to Rybka. Kramnik has done it three times, Kasparov has done it once, Aronian once and Zoltan Ribli is the second place in the 1979 Warsaw Zonal A. Clearly, he was not cheating with a computer in 1979, so it is very important to have this comparison data so that we know that anything I might project at least has been checked against the entire history of chess.
Sergei – What is the aim of your predictions?
Ken – There are several purposes. I want to emphasize that the real basis for my model is the positive purpose of assessing a player’s skill based on the quality of the decisions they make rather than just the results of their game. If their opponent hangs his queen, they win, but maybe that didn’t have anything to do with the real play. The origin of this was that I was on the PlayChess server, run by ChessBase online, following the Kramnik-Topolov Match, when the accusations over Toiletgate broke. And Frederic Friedel, on the same chat channel, open to 5000 people around the world, appealed for help for evaluating the kind of statistical accusation embodied by Silvio Danailov’s letter. And I figured that I am the type of person who is able to help – a high-rated computer scientist. I set about trying to model how does one understand these accusations.
I was also told a lot of things in the chess world that my research reveals to be wrong. So it is very important for me to do in-depth work to establish what is correct. One of the wrong things I was told was that humans match computers 40 to 45%. No, that is wrong. The best players in the world match computers 57.5 to 58.0%. That sets an important baseline for comparison. I did my work and reached a verdict – a very important principle. How frequently you match depends on how forcing your game is; if your game is very positional, you will match less. For example, Anatoly Karpov won the 1979 Montreal Tournament of Stars even though he matched Rybka under 50%. My model predicts for him 50.9%, so I was close. Whereas, a more attacking player, Lê Quang Liêm, had a minus score in the Aeroflot Open last year, matching 69%, whereas my model predicts 64%; he lives by the sword and dies by the sword but he had a lot of forcing positions, so it is not unusual that he would match. Matching high doesn’t mean that you are winning a lot of games. He lost 4 games.
Players do not understand this principal that the point of match moves from 21 to 28, but every move is forced, otherwise it is mate in one, of course he will play like a computer.
You need a mathematical model in order to distinguish the cases that are not so close. Where maybe there is the best move and then the next best move, one-tenth of a point worse and so on. That is where the mathematics come in. the principal is nothing more than I have just said. I need to determine how forcing the positions are.
I am in Paris for the meeting of the joint ACP-FIDE Anti-Cheating Committee. It is a ten-person committee established in June. We expanded on preliminary work that we have been doing all summer in communications – really mapping out the dimensions of the problem we are facing. My own statistical work is a small component of what we have been talking about. We have legal issues, international uniformity issues, procedural issues definitions of basic terms etc. We are trying to establish a structure, which will enable us to give clear instructions to arbiters at tournaments. Rules to deal with things that happen at tourneys such as happened at Blagoevgrad yesterday with Borislav Ivanov.
We are looking at three different levels of use of statistical work. First, is a hint and information for the arbiter while a tournament is progressing. Second, statistics to support physical observational evidence, which is primary, when it exists. Say, a player is found with a cell phone in his pocket. We don’t know if it was on but I can say that he played like a 3100 player. Third, the most difficult, where the deviation shown by statistics is so high, that it might act alone.
The language of our results doesn’t depend on my specific work; it is the idea of a Z-score, which is very common.
We are at the information-gathering stage now and will try to determine the best procedure.
My work can also be used to disprove cases. It is actually being used much more frequently for that purpose. Against two players accused in the past year, both with 2400 ratings. I showed that in fact that their performance in the tournament was 2400. One was 70 points under his rating.
Well, someone might say maybe he was cheating on just some moves. To which I would reply, he would have to play under 2400 on the other moves to compensate. He had no benefit; cui bono – no benefit. So, that can help resolve cases where they may be unjust accusations. That is also equally important to the Committee.

Originally posted by Wayne Komer View PostThere was a meeting today of the FIDE Anti-Cheating Committee. The special guests were IA/FST/IO Israel Gelfer (ISR), the IM and Associate Professor of Computer Science and Engineering of Buffalo University, Kenneth W. Regan (USA), ACP Board Director, Yuri Garrett (ITA), GM Konstantin Landa (RUS) and IA Laurent Freyd (FRA).
.....
Cheating has evolved very fast. There are more and more instances of cheating. When Professor Reagan started his studies, most accusations of cheating were just witch-hunting. Then, he caught cheaters. Now it is becoming technical. You can buy a small computer and hide one in your toe. It will become slightly hot and you may get cancer. But you will win your game. You can control it with a remote sensor on your thigh and with isometric contractions, you can give signals to it.
It is difficult to have implanted chips. It is not easy to have a chip in your ear and communicate through it. In 2020 this may be possible. This is why we are using the statistical approach. If Sergei plays like Carlsen for a week, that is O.K. If I play like Carlsen for a day, that is highly suspicious because of the level I started at. I probably had aid even if you haven’t caught me using a laptop. This is why the statistical evidence is just one of the elements we use. We have many elements not only the statistical one.
